When the wind starts howling and life feels like it’s about to capsize, remember this moment in Mark 4:39. Jesus stood up, looked at the storm, and said, “Peace, be still.” The wind stopped, and there was a great calm. Anybody can praise God when the water’s smooth, but peace in the middle of chaos—that’s another level of faith.

If we’re honest, most of us fall apart every time it rains. But the storm isn’t sent to drown you—it’s sent to reveal what’s inside you. Jesus slept through the same storm His disciples panicked in. Same boat, same water, different belief. He knew who He was. He knew who was in control. That’s what peace looks like—it’s power under pressure.

Peace is not the absence of storms; peace is authority in the middle of one. When you really trust God, you stop pacing and start resting. Beginners scream for rescue; mature believers rest in relationship. If Jesus isn’t panicking, why are you?

Think of a pilot flying through turbulence—he doesn’t jump out of the plane; he trusts his instruments. That’s faith. The Potter uses storms to reveal what’s loose inside the vessel. If your peace disappears every time pressure hits, maybe your anchor isn’t Christ—it’s comfort.

Hell can’t handle a believer who keeps calm under attack. The devil studies your reactions; silence confuses him more than shouting. Stillness silences storms. Fear is just faith pointed in the wrong direction. Rest is warfare. Heaven responds to authority, not anxiety.

So the next time chaos hits, whisper, “Peace, be still.” Don’t complain—command. You don’t need a life jacket when you’re sailing with the One who walks on water. A restless church can’t bring peace to a restless world, and your calm may be the anchor someone else needs.
